xy seems to forget my tabs

Posted: 09 Feb 2009 09:04
by beethoven
I recently upgraded to V7.90.0100 and notice that now XY is not saving my tabs as before. I am not sure if this is due to the upgrade or whether I changed inadvertently some config but I cannot find the solution.

I would like to have three tabs fixed, ie each time I open Xy they should be showing the same folders, any additional tabs can circle and show whatever other search I just do. I have set these three tabs to lock location but this only keeps the data until my next restart of the application. At that point it just shows the tab last accessed and everything else is gone. This was not the case before :?:

Sounds like INI corruption. Can you send me the INI? Or try with a fresh INI to find out yourself.

Simply rename XYplorer.ini, then start XYplorer (of if XYplorer is already running: menu File | Restart without saving).
